Over the past decade, Chris Shouse and Arthur Hancock have carried the modern music of Kentucky through the 23 String Band and The Wooks respectively. They have teamed up to bring you songs old and new as Hancock & Shouse – a powerful Kentucky duo with brother harmony and instrumental dexterity. Virtual Barn Raisin’ continues our Capital Campaign to raise $350,000 to secure 10 acres purchased in 2018 and restore the historic tobacco barn for additional classrooms, events and exhibit space. JSP is a 501c3 nonprofit organization, FREE to the public 365 days a year from dawn to dusk, serving over 20,000 youth and families in our community annually with over 70 sculptures, walking paths across 30 acres of rural native Kentucky land, art and nature programs and events year round.
